Results and Findings

Based on the evaluation, the top 10 low-carb high-protein powder brands were identified, with the following characteristics:

1. Optimum Nutrition Platinum HydroWhey: This product offers 30 grams of protein per serving, with only 5 grams of carbohydrates and 1 gram of fat.

2. BSN Syntha-6: With 22 grams of protein per serving, this product has 5 grams of carbohydrates and 10 grams of fat.

3. MusclePharm Combat Powder: This product provides 25 grams of protein per serving, with 5 grams of carbohydrates and 2 grams of fat.

4. Dymatize Elite 100: This product offers 25 grams of protein per serving, with 2 grams of carbohydrates and 1 gram of fat.

5. NOW Sports Peptopro: With 20 grams of protein per serving, this product has 1 gram of carbohydrates and 0.5 grams of fat.

6. Vega Sport Performance Protein: This product provides 20 grams of protein per serving, with 4 grams of carbohydrates and 2 grams of fat.

7. Garden of Life RAW Organic Protein: This product offers 22 grams of protein per serving, with 5 grams of carbohydrates and 2 grams of fat.

8. Orgain Organic Plant-Based Protein Powder: This product provides 21 grams of protein per serving, with 4 grams of carbohydrates and 2 grams of fat.

9. KetoLogic Keto Meal Replacement: This product offers 20 grams of protein per serving, with 5 grams of carbohydrates and 10 grams of fat.

10. Perfect Keto Protein Powder: With 20 grams of protein per serving, this product has 1 gram of carbohydrates and 0.5 grams of fat.

Analysis and Recommendations

Based on the evaluation, the top 10 low-carb high-protein powder brands were identified, with Optimum Nutrition Platinum HydroWhey emerging as the top product. This product offers a high protein content, low carbohydrate levels, and minimal fat. The other products listed also meet the criteria for low-carb high-protein powders, although some may have slightly different nutritional profiles.

When selecting a low-carb high-protein powder, individuals should consider their specific dietary needs and preferences. For example, those with dairy allergies or intolerances may prefer plant-based options such as Vega Sport Performance Protein or Orgain Organic Plant-Based Protein Powder.
